#fdb692 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fdb692 is composed of 99.2% red, 71.4%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 28.1% magenta, 42.3%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 20.2 degrees, a saturation of 96.4% and a lightness of 78.2%. #fdb692 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#fb6d25.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c99.

● #fdb692 color description : Very soft orange.
#fdb692 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fdb692 has RGB values of R:253, G:182, B:146 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.28, Y:0.42,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 16627346.
